AREA GUIDE 01

Honyama Stone Quarry

The only remaining active stone quarry in Takigahara, said to have begun in the early 1800s. Its 300-meter-long straight tunnel is truly awe-inspiring.

Please note: The quarry is extremely dangerous, and entry without permission is strictly prohibited. Advance reservations are required for any visit.

AREA GUIDE 02

Natadera Temple

With over 1,300 years of history, Natadera is a hidden gem of Hokuriku and a sacred site of Mount Hakusan worship. Its unique rock formations, gardens, and temple architecture offer a harmonious blend of nature and culture.

AREA GUIDE 03

Moss Garden

A natural power spot that gave birth to Takigahara. Tucked away in a quiet mountain valley, the moss-covered landscape transforms with the seasons, gently embracing every visitor with its serene beauty.

AREA GUIDE 04

Mount Kurakake

Just a short distance from our facility, Mount Kurakake is a local favorite and perfect for beginner hikers. From the summit, you can take in sweeping views of the rice fields below and the Sea of Japan beyond.
